- The distance between Puerto Montt, Chile and Dar Es Salaam, Tanzania is approximately 11,312 km or 7,029 mi.
- To reach Puerto Montt in this distance one would set out from Dar Es Salaam bearing 225.1°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Puerto Montt bearing 290.3° or WNW .
- Puerto Montt has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b) whereas Dar Es Salaam has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Puerto Montt is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Dar Es Salaam is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 15.8 °C (28.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.2 °C (5.8°F) more in Puerto Montt.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 554.5 mm (21.8 in) more which is equivalent to 554.5 l/m² (13.61 US gal/ft²) or 5,545,000 l/ha (592,797 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 25.8° lower in Puerto Montt than in Dar Es Salaam.
- Relative humidity levels are 7.4%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 14°C (25.2°F) lower.
